At my husband's interview, they ended up asking for more documentation (a police check from South Korea where we had lived, even though we had submitted info about how it was difficult to obtain). We ended up submitting an application for it in Montreal (where the interview was held). After the interview, the officials gave my husband a document stating to mail in his passport with the police certificate. When we got the police certificate from the Korean consulate, we mailed both in.

Yes, we were able to send an application for one from the Korean consulate in Montreal. We don't have a Korean consulate where we live (we flew in for the interview), which is why we said it would be difficult to obtain.

To clarify, after the interview, my husband's visa was technically denied because he needed this police certificate. We then got the police certificate and mailed it along with his passport. Based on similar cases on reddit, we hope for a 6-8 week turnaround.... but I guess we don't know for sure how long it will take.
